Also, let’s talk about how you portray the waters breaking…

Do you know how many first time moms I talk to that are surprised that their water probably isn’t going to pop and gush everywhere in the middle of the grocery store and then they are going to have intense, horrible, thinking-their-life-is-ending contractions?

That does not happen often enough for you to portray it in every fucking movie. And if the waters does break before labor, contractions don’t necessarily start right away. It usually takes a while for labor to pick up.
